Fred Barnes joined the FOX team in 1996 as a political contributor and is co-host of The Beltway Boys with Mort Kondracke, executive editor of Roll Call. Barnes is also a regular contributor on Fox News Channel's Special Report with Brit Hume, the #1 weeknight political program on cable.
